Objective

The students master the external processes of paper making and their operating principles, and they can also size roughly the main devices of the processes. The students understand on what theoretical knowledge the sizing of different part processes is based. The students master the central know-how produced and needed in process design and they can also utilize it as the basis of design. The students have the readiness to work in cooperation with the process designers of a paper mill.

Content

The processes and sizing of the water and air systems, steam and condensate system, and pulp systems of a paper mill.

Qualifications

The students know the structures of the machines in paper- and board manufacturing lines and also their significance in paper making.
